Mortality rate forecasting: can recurrent neural networks beat the Lee-Carter model?
Petneházi, Gábor, Gáll, József
Human mortality rates form a particularly challenging task for time series forecasting. Forecasts should be produced separately for different ages, preferably for multiple years ahead into the future, having just a relatively small amount of historical data available. It is pretty difficult to create and evaluate forecasts under such circumstances. In this paper, we apply a recurrent neural network to mortality rate forecasting. RNNs are usually used in data rich environments.
